Technique: Take a Trimmer's Weight
A string trimmer without bike handles gives you two places to hold it: the throttle grip in your right hand and a small loop on the shaft in your left. The left hand is doing all the lifting, and it does it with the machine cantilevered out in front of you, so the weight at the shaft is multiplied by the distance to the head.
The sweep suffers too: an arm holding the machine up can't swing it as smoothly as one that's only steering, so the cut height wanders across the pass.
You need a bungee cord and a shoulder strap to clip it to — the harness on a backpack power unit works, and so does the strap on any trimmer that came with one.
Your left hand now steers the shaft rather than supporting it.
